No he means that, you get a Midian Gear from Midias Normal for clearing A8 once a week. You then turn those in to get a High-Capacity Tomestone which you will need on top of the 3 weeks of tomes to get an Eikon weapon. After that you need Gobdip from A8S to obtain the i240 variant.
To further clarify, anyone expecting the relic to jump instantly to i240 in 3.25 is insane. You can expect your relics to jump to i225 or i235 at best. Don't expect it to be on par with raid weapons until the tail end of this gear tier. Usually a month before 3.4 if you want to follow the Zodiac's pattern on progression.



Yes, this is also true. I'm expecting i230 or i235. We also know that another update to the questline is coming in 3.3, from Yoshi, so I'm guessing they're going to do two jumps this time, much as they did from Nexus to Zeta (i115 to 125 to 135).
